With the NFL regular season now over, it is time to focus on the play-offs and 14 teams are all fighting it out to reach Super Bowl LX at Levi’s Stadium in California.
That is the home of the San Francisco 49ers, who are 22/1 to win the Vince Lombardi Trophy in February.
The NFC’s No.1 seed, the Seattle Seahawks, are the 15/4 favourites to win the Super Bowl, closely followed by the Los Angeles Rams at 17/4.
AFC top dogs, the Denver Broncos, are considered third favourites for the crown at 13/2, while the Los Angeles have been deemed 30/1 outsiders.
Super Bowl LX winner prediction – Los Angeles Rams at 17/4
It has been five years since the Rams won the Super Bowl, and they did so on home soil at the SoFi Stadium.
They won’t have to travel far for this year’s showpiece and that could be a big advantage in a game that is often decided by the finest of margins.
Stafford’s play this season suggests he can lead his team to another title, with wide receiver Puka Nacua continuing to play at a high level.
On the ground, Kyren Williams and Blake Corum have run the ball well in recent weeks, while their defensive line is one of the best in the business.
The Rams have all the tools to succeed and luck may well be on their side as they look to do the business once again on the West Coast.

AFC Championship winner prediction – Buffalo Bills
The Buffalo Bills had to play second fiddle for a change in the AFC East, but that may not necessarily be a bad thing heading into the playoffs.
Josh Allen is considered one of the best quarterbacks to have never won a Super Bowl, but this year there are question marks surrounding him and the Bills. Buffalo may not be as clinical and dominant as they once were, but they still finished the season with a 12-5 record.
That record included a 35-31 win over the Patriots in Week 15 and Sean McDermott’s team have plenty of experience at this level.
While New England and the Denver Broncos have both done exceptionally well this season, both teams have quarterbacks who have never had to shine on the big stage.
When beating the Patriots, the Bills scored from five of their six trips to the end zone and that ruthless streak suggests there’s still so much potential with this team.
Buffalo’s run defence has been woeful and they will need to lean heavily on Allen, but he can handle that burden. Running back James Cook III finished the regular season with the most rushing yards, so he can help take some pressure off his quarterback.
NFC Championship winner prediction – Los Angeles Rams
Like the Bills, the Rams finished second in their division, with the Seattle Seahawks finishing the regular season with a superb 14-3 record. Los Angeles were not far behind them with a 12-5 record, so this should be between them two teams for the NFC.
The Chicago Bears, Philadelphia Eagles, Carolina Panthers, San Francisco 49ers and Green Bay Packers are all bidding to stop the Rams – but they will do well to do so.
The Rams did finish the season with three defeats in six, but all of those were by three points or fewer. In fact, their five losses throughout the campaign were all by seven points or less.
Thankfully for Sean McVay’s team, they play the Panthers in the Wildcard Round, who are the weakest team in the play-offs.
Their quarterback, Matthew Stafford, is the favourite for the MVP award, and they should be able to outmuscle their rivals in their quest for more Super Bowl glory.
The manner of their defeats this season proves how difficult they are to beat and that should help them over the line in the NFC.
